Autoroute 35 (or A-35, also called Autoroute de la Vallée-des-Forts) is a north-south Autoroute in southern Quebec. It currently runs from Saint-Jean-sur-Richelieu (where it continues as two-lane Route 133 into Vermont) to Autoroute 10 in Chambly. A-35 is currently 19.2 km (11.9 miles) long, however extensions are planned both north and southward, to provide a direct freeway connection to Interstate 89 and bypass east of the Greater Montreal Area.

First constructed in the late 1960s, A-35 is currently a 4-lane stub freeway linking Saint-Jean-sur-Richelieu to A-10. However, a planned southern extension [1] will finish the connection to I-89 and allow for a direct freeway route between Montreal and New England, bypassing the mostly 2-lane (and sometimes treacherous) Route 133. (The southernmost part of Route 133 is already a 4-lane at-grade expressway and the rest of the route is on a new alignment) Once this connection is complete, the length will increase to 55 km (34 miles).
